一种与连接斑相关的新犰狳家族成员p0071的克隆与特性分析:密切相关蛋白质亚家族的证据

Cloning and characterization of a new armadillo family member, p0071, associated with the junctional plaque: evidence for a subfamily of closely related proteins.

作者信息

Hatzfeld M, Nachtsheim C

机构信息

Max-Planck-Institute for Biophysical Chemistry, Department of Biochemistry, Göttingen, FRG.

出版信息

J Cell Sci. 1996 Nov;109 ( Pt 11):2767-78. doi: 10.1242/jcs.109.11.2767.

DOI:10.1242/jcs.109.11.2767
PMID:8937994
Abstract

Cell contacts of the adherens type are organized around transmembrane proteins of the cadherin family. Whereas the extracellular domains mediate homophilic interactions between cadherins of neighbouring cells the cytoplasmic domains organize a set of proteins into the junctional plaque. Among these junctional plaque proteins are members of the armadillo gene family, beta-catenin, plakoglobin (gamma-catenin), B6P/plakophilin and p120. These proteins are assumed to play a key role in cell cell signalling through intercellular junctions. Here we report cloning of a cDNA encoding a new armadillo family member, p0071, closely related to p120 and B6P/plakophilin and more distantly related to armadillo, plakoglobin, beta-catenin and other members of the gene family. The deduced amino acid sequence encodes a basic protein of 1,211 amino acids with a central armadillo repeat region which is conserved in sequence and organization of its ten individual motifs between p120, B6P/plakophilin and p0071. In contrast the end domains of the three proteins are variable in size and sequence. The RNA coding for p0071 is expressed in all tissues examined. Using antibodies generated against the armadillo repeat region of the protein we show that p0071 is localized at cell-cell borders and is expressed in the desmosomal plaque of some cultured epithelial cells. The protein seems to be an accessory component of the desmosomal plaque as well as of other adhesion plaques and might be involved in regulating junctional plaque organization and cadherin function. Our data provide evidence for a subfamily of armadillo related proteins that share not only structural features but also have in common their localisation in the junctional plaque. We therefore suggest that family members exert similar functions and might be involved in cell signalling through cell contacts.

摘要

黏附型细胞接触是围绕钙黏蛋白家族的跨膜蛋白组织起来的。细胞外结构域介导相邻细胞的钙黏蛋白之间的嗜同性相互作用,而细胞质结构域则将一组蛋白质组织成连接斑。这些连接斑蛋白中有犰狳基因家族的成员、β-连环蛋白、桥粒斑珠蛋白(γ-连环蛋白)、B6P/桥粒斑菲素蛋白和p120。这些蛋白质被认为在通过细胞间连接的细胞-细胞信号传导中起关键作用。在此,我们报告了一个编码新的犰狳家族成员p0071的cDNA的克隆,它与p120和B6P/桥粒斑菲素蛋白密切相关,与犰狳、桥粒斑珠蛋白、β-连环蛋白以及该基因家族的其他成员的关系较远。推导的氨基酸序列编码一个由1211个氨基酸组成的碱性蛋白,其中心有一个犰狳重复区域,该区域在p120、B6P/桥粒斑菲素蛋白和p0071之间的十个独立基序的序列和组织上是保守的。相反,这三种蛋白质的末端结构域在大小和序列上是可变的。编码p0071的RNA在所检测的所有组织中都有表达。使用针对该蛋白的犰狳重复区域产生的抗体,我们表明p0071定位于细胞-细胞边界,并在一些培养的上皮细胞的桥粒斑中表达。该蛋白似乎是桥粒斑以及其他黏附斑的辅助成分,可能参与调节连接斑的组织和钙黏蛋白的功能。我们的数据为犰狳相关蛋白的一个亚家族提供了证据,这些蛋白不仅共享结构特征,而且在连接斑中的定位也相同。因此,我们认为该家族成员发挥相似的功能,可能通过细胞接触参与细胞信号传导。
